The times interest earned (TIE) ratio is a crucial financial metric that helps assess a company's ability to meet its interest obligations on outstanding debt. This solvency ratio indicates how well a company can cover its interest expenses with its operating income, providing insights into its financial health and stability.
To calculate the times interest earned ratio, there are two common methods, both of which yield similar results. The first method involves dividing operating income by interest expense:
$$ \text{TIE} = \frac{\text{Operating Income}}{\text{Interest Expense}} $$
Operating income is derived from the core business activities, calculated as total sales minus the cost of goods sold and operating expenses, such as rent and salaries. This ratio reveals how many times the operating income can cover the interest expense, indicating the company's capacity to manage its debt obligations.
The second method starts with net income and adjusts for non-operating expenses, specifically adding back interest expense and income tax expense to arrive at operating income:
$$ \text{TIE} = \frac{\text{Net Income} + \text{Interest Expense} + \text{Income Tax Expense}}{\text{Interest Expense}} $$
This approach also highlights the relationship between a company's earnings and its interest obligations, emphasizing the importance of maintaining a sufficient operating income to cover fixed interest payments.
For example, if a company has an interest expense of $50,000, it should ideally generate at least that amount in operating income to avoid financial distress. Lenders often stipulate a minimum TIE ratio in loan agreements, such as a requirement to maintain a TIE of 3x, meaning the operating income must be three times the interest expense. Failing to meet this requirement could lead to default on the loan, making the entire debt due immediately.
In summary, a higher times interest earned ratio indicates better solvency and financial stability, as it reflects a company's ability to comfortably cover its interest expenses multiple times. Understanding and calculating this ratio is essential for both financial analysis and effective debt management.
